Evince
Evince is a document viewer capable of displaying multiple and single page document formats like PDF and Postscript.
 All Data Structures Files Functions Variables Typedefs Enumerations Enumerator Macros Pages
_EvDocumentTextInterface Struct Reference

#include <ev-document-text.h>

Data Fields

GTypeInterface base_iface
 
cairo_region_t *(* get_text_mapping )(EvDocumentText *document_text, EvPage *page)
 
gchar *(* get_text )(EvDocumentText *document_text, EvPage *page)
 
gboolean(* get_text_layout )(EvDocumentText *document_text, EvPage *page, EvRectangle **areas, guint *n_areas)
 
PangoAttrList *(* get_text_attrs )(EvDocumentText *document_text, EvPage *page)
 

Detailed Description

Definition at line 47 of file ev-document-text.h.

Field Documentation

GTypeInterface _EvDocumentTextInterface::base_iface

Definition at line 49 of file ev-document-text.h.

gchar*(* _EvDocumentTextInterface::get_text)(EvDocumentText *document_text, EvPage *page)

Definition at line 54 of file ev-document-text.h.

PangoAttrList*(* _EvDocumentTextInterface::get_text_attrs)(EvDocumentText *document_text, EvPage *page)

Definition at line 60 of file ev-document-text.h.

gboolean(* _EvDocumentTextInterface::get_text_layout)(EvDocumentText *document_text, EvPage *page, EvRectangle **areas, guint *n_areas)

Definition at line 56 of file ev-document-text.h.

cairo_region_t*(* _EvDocumentTextInterface::get_text_mapping)(EvDocumentText *document_text, EvPage *page)

Definition at line 52 of file ev-document-text.h.


The documentation for this struct was generated from the following file: